was successfully added to your cart.

rxjava zip 예제

Por 02/08/2019 Sem categoria Sem comentários

mergeDelayError 대신 병합을 사용하는 경우, 병합이 오류가 발생할 때 관찰 가능한 데이터 흐름을 즉시 중지하기 때문에 문자열 “rxjava”가 내보내지지 않습니다. (rxjava-joins) — 이 연산자는 현재 rxjava-contrib에서 선택적 rxjava 조인 패키지의 일부이며 표준 RxJava 연산자 세트에 포함되지 않음을 나타냅니다.이 예제에서는 여러 관측 가능한 것을 관찰 가능한 것으로 압축할 수 있는 방법을 보여 주었습니다. 단일 항목을 내보엠플합니다. 이 예제에서는 첫 번째 스트림의 요소 방출을 지연시키는 간격으로 스트림을 압축합니다. 방출된 정수는 가장 높은 수를 방출하는 관찰 가능한 것을 결정하는 단일 관측 가능한 것으로 축소됩니다. gregwhitaker/rxjava-zip-예제에서 새로운 릴리스에 대한 알림을 원하십니까? 나는 Zip 연산자를 사용하는 방법에 대한 간단한 답변을 찾고 있다, 나는 그것을 전달하기 위해 만든 관측으로 무엇을, 나는 모든 관찰 여부에 대한 subscribe ()를 호출해야하는지 궁금, 이러한 답변의 비찾기는 찾기 간단했다 , 나는 내 자신에 의해 그것을 알아내야했다, 그래서 여기에 2 관찰에 Zip 연산자 사용에 대한 간단한 예입니다 : 이 예에서는, 결과 관찰은 두 개의 컴폰의 짧은에 의해 방출 된 항목의 수인 세 항목을 방출 한 후 일반적으로 완료 (세 가지 항목을 방출하는 짝수). 여기에 내가 비동기 방식으로 Zip을 사용하여 한 예가 있습니다, 당신은 호기심 의 경우 예제는 다음 gradle 명령을 사용하여 실행할 수 있습니다 : 당신은 여기에 더 많은 예를 볼 수 있습니다 https://github.com/politrons/reactive RxJava가 함께 작동하는 방법을 이해하자 콜백을 구독자 메서드로 변환하여 간단한 개조 예제를 제공합니다. 이 블로그에서 rxjava 2의 zip 연산자의 결과를 결합하는 함수를 반환합니다. 예를 들어 웹 응용 프로그램에서는 서로 독립적인 두 세트의 비동기 데이터 스트림을 얻어야 할 수 있습니다.

myObservable = apiservice.getUserDetails(userId) .subscribeOn(스케줄러.newThread()) .observeOn(AndroidSchedules.mainThread()); () { @Override 공용 무효 호출 (세부 정보) { } }}, 새로운 Action1() { @Override 공개 무효 호출(throwable) { } 관찰 가능한 모든 시퀀스를 병렬로 실행하고 마지막 요소를 수집합니다. 그러면 관찰 가능한 문자열 목록을 반환하는 함수가 반환됩니다. 우리의 관찰 가능한 세부 사항을 내발한 다음 완료됩니다. 이제 데이터를 사용할 구독자를 만들어 보겠습니다. . 반응형 코드 또는 관찰자 패턴의 기본 구성 요소는 관찰 가능 및 구독자입니다. 관찰 가능한 항목이 항목을 내보합니다. 구독자는 이러한 항목을 사용합니다. 관찰 가능한 항목(0 포함)의 개수에 관계없이 항목을 방출할 수 있으며 성공적으로 완료하거나 오류로 인해 종료됩니다.